The Chiwoo Cheonwang series is compromised of images that represent a timeline of time honored stories about this legendary warrior.
The first release in 2016 presented Chiwoo holding a spear and shield ready for war.
The second release in 2017 showed that Chiwoo was drawn in full array on horseback before charging into battlefield.
The third release in 2018 expressed Chiwoo wielding a sword atop his mighty warhorse on the battlefield.
The fourth release in 2019 features Chiwoo observing battlefield and stand resolute for the next battle
The fifth release in 2020 features feature a new version of gwi-myeon-wa. It features stronger eyebrows, nostrils, and teeth as well as the two large bull’s horns.
Obverse
The main theme of the obverse depicts “Gwi-myeon-wa (Yong-meon-wa)”, a root tile from Silla Dynasty that features a face of “Do ggae bi”, a supernatural creature that protects people from evil spirits.
The Inscription of the obverse, “CLAY” Is a new concept of measurement which represents the weight and quantity. Thus the definition of “1 Clay” is “’1 Piece of 1 Troy oz” This expression of “Clay” comes from the meaning of materials of earth and dirt that make up “Gwi-myeon-wa (Yong-meon-wa)”.
